Title and Summary

Lead Software Engineer - Java BackendOverview
• Responsible for the analysis, design, development and delivery of software solutions
• Defines requirements for new applications and customizations, adhering to standards, processes and best practices

Experience
• Overall career experience of 8-13 years into Software Development
• Profound experience developing scalable, high performing application real-time and batch processing.
• Design and Architecture patterns – APIs, event-driven-services, batch-services, messaging systems
• Programming – Java, REST API, Micro-services, Spring boot, Spring Batch and Kafka
• Cloud and DevOps Architecture – Kubernetes, Docker, Chef, Azure, AWS
• Databases – Oracle and any open source
• Tools – Eclipse or IntelliJ, Sonar, GIT, Maven, SQL Developer, Jenkins, CI/CD
• Has ability to write secure code Java and familiar with secure coding standards (e.g., OWASP, CWE, SEI CERT) and vulnerability management
• Understands the basic engineering principles used in building and running mission critical software capabilities (security, customer experience, testing, operability, simplification, service-oriented architecture)
• Able to perform debugging and troubleshooting to analyze core, heap, thread dumps and remove coding errors
• Understands and implements standard branching (e.g., Gitflow) and peer review practices
• Has skills in test driven and behavior driven development (TDD and BDD) to build just enough code and collaborate on the desired functionality
• Understands use cases for advanced design patterns (e.g., service-to-worker, MVC, API gateway, intercepting filter, dependency injection, lazy loading, all from the gang of four) to implement efficient code
• Understands and implements Application Programming Interface (API) standards and cataloging to drive API/service adoption and commercialization
• Has skills to author test code with lots of smaller tests followed by few contract tests at service level and fewer journey tests at the integration level (Test Pyramid concept)
• Apply tools (e.g., Sonar, Zally, Checkmarx ) and techniques to scan and measure code quality and anti-patterns as part of development activity
• Has skills to collaborate with team and business stakeholders to estimate requirements (e.g., story pointing) and prioritize based on business value
• Has skills to elaborate and estimate non-functional requirements, including security (e.g., data protection, authentication, authorization), regulatory, and performance (SLAs, throughput, transactions per second)
• Has skills to orchestrate release workflows and pipelines, and apply standardized pipelines via APIs to achieve CI and CD using industry standard tools (e.g., Jenkins, AWS/Azure pipelines, XL Release, others).
• Has skills to understand, report, and optimize delivery metrics to continuously improve upon them (e.g., velocity, throughput, lead time, defect leakage, burndown)
• Has skills to document and drive definition-of-done for requirements to meet both business and operational needs
• Understands how to build robust tests to minimize defect leakage by performing regression, performance, deployment verification, and release testing
• Has skills to conduct product demos and co-ordinate with product owners to drive product acceptance signoffs
• Has skills to Understands customer journeys and ensure a Mastercard good experience by continuously reducing Mean time to mitigate (MTTM) for incidents and ensuring high availability (99.95% as a starting point)

Responsibilities
• Participate in team prioritization discussions with Product/Business stakeholders
• Estimate and own delivery tasks (design, dev, test, deployment, configuration, documentation) to meet the business requirements
• Automate build, operate, and run aspects of software
• Drive code/design/process trade-off discussions within their team when required
• Report status and manage risks within their primary application/service
• Drive integration of services focusing on customer journey and experience
• Perform demos/acceptance discussions in interacting with Product owners
• Understands operational and engineering experience, actively works to improve experience and metrics in ownership area
• Develop complete understanding of end-to-end technical architecture and dependency systems
• Drive adoption of technology standards and opinionated frameworks, and review coding, test, and automation work of team members
• Mentor and guide new and less-experienced team members
• Identify opportunities to improve an overall process and trim waste
• Share and seek knowledge within their Guild/Program to drive reuse of patterns/libraries/practices and enhance productivity
